grey
blue
HATS
SOCKS
TRENCH COATS
  • grey
    blue
    HATS
    SOCKS
    TRENCH COATS
grey
blue
HATS
SOCKS
TRENCH COATS
hat HENNY hat HENNY hat HENNY
prev
next

henny hat

£185 -50 % £92.50
socks SAMANTHA socks SAMANTHA socks SAMANTHA
prev
next

samantha socks

£35 -50 % £17.50